在HTML编程领域,htmlid是一个非常重要的概念,它用于给页面上的元素分配一个唯一的标识符,以便于CSS和JavaScript对其进行操作,htmlid通常以什么开头呢?下面就来详细介绍一下。
htmlid,即HTML元素中的id属性,其命名规则并没有严格的要求,但为了保持代码的可读性和易于维护,开发者通常会遵循一定的命名习惯,htmlid的开头可以是以下几种:
1、字母:大部分情况下,htmlid会以字母开头,包括大写字母和小写字母。“header”、“mainContent”、“footer”等。
2、下划线:为了区分不同作用范围的id,开发者会在htmlid的开头加上下划线。“_menu”、“_submenu”等。
3、数字:虽然htmlid可以以数字开头,但并不推荐这样做,因为在某些情况下,可能会导致兼容性问题。“1header”、“2footer”等。
4、特殊字符:除了字母、下划线和数字,htmlid还可以使用其他特殊字符,但同样不建议这样做。“#header”、“@mainContent”等。
以下是一些关于htmlid命名的
1、命名要简洁明了:一个好的htmlid应该简洁、易于理解,同时要能够准确描述元素的功能和用途,如果是一个导航栏,可以命名为“nav”,而不是“navigationBar”。
2、遵循命名规范:为了保持代码的一致性,建议遵循统一的命名规范,目前较为流行的命名规范有:驼峰命名法(camelCase)、下划线命名法(underscore)等。
3、避免使用拼音和缩写:为了提高代码的可读性,尽量避免使用拼音和缩写,不要将“顶部导航”命名为“dingBuDaoHang”,而是使用“topNav”。
4、考虑命名空间:在大型项目中,为了避免id冲突,可以采用命名空间的方式来命名htmlid。“module1_header”、“module2_footer”等。
5、注意兼容性:虽然htmlid的命名规则相对宽松,但还是要考虑到浏览器的兼容性问题,一些旧的浏览器可能不支持以特殊字符开头的id。
htmlid的命名是一个值得重视的问题,合理的命名不仅有助于提高代码的可读性和易于维护,还能避免潜在的兼容性问题,在编写HTML代码时,建议遵循以上提到的命名规则,养成良好的编程习惯。
在实际应用中,htmlid的使用场景非常广泛,通过CSS为特定元素设置样式、通过JavaScript获取或操作页面元素等,掌握htmlid的命名规则,对于前端开发者来说具有重要意义,希望以上内容能对您在HTML编程方面有所帮助。